Mark Hurwitz and Gin Creek

Mark Hurwitz and Gin Creek is a two time nominee for Best Band by the Washington Blues Society. They specialize in jump blues, an upbeat blue style with elements of swing and jazz, but also play soul, funk, and roots rock - all with a strong rhythmic drive that keeps dance floors packed. The band maintains a busy schedule of club dates around Western Washington, and has also performed at many leading festivals and events, including The Westport Blues Festival, The Gorge Rhythm and Blues Festival, The Sunbanks Festival, The Tacoma Freedom Fair, The Taste of Tacoma, The Bite of Seattle, and Northwest Folklife. They gained a widespread following as the house band at Seattle's legendary New Orleans Creole Restaurant following Seahawks home games at nearby Century Link field during the team's Super Bowl and NFC Championship seasons. The band's sound is built around rocking piano, wailing saxophone, and multiple dynamic lead vocalists. The piano playing of leader Mark Hurwitz displays a broad range of influences, from New Orleans keyboard icons Dr. John and Professor Longhair to classic blues pianists like Otis Spann and Amos Milburn to rock'n'roll piano pounders Jerry Lee Lewis and Little Richard.
